Mujtaba Saeed was born and raised in Saudi Arabia. From an early age, he was curious about exploring the theater and film scenes of the Arab World. In 2006, he moved to Germany where he continued his studies in film directing and graduated from the Filmakademie Baden-Württemberg in 2020. Mujtaba’s directing credits range between short fiction films, feature screenplays, T.V series and feature documentaries through which he explores themes of intercultural contexts, identity, and the dilemmas of human existence. He is best known for his short films “Lime”, “Compass”, “Darkness is a Color”, and the multi award winning film “Zawal” produced by ARTE Germany.
